F80.2 is a billable diagnosis code used to specify a medical diagnosis of mixed receptive-expressive language disorder. The code F80.2 is valid during the fiscal year 2021 from October 01, 2020 through September 30, 2021 for the submission of HIPAA-covered transactions.

Expressive aphasia (non-fluent aphasia) is characterized by the loss of the ability to produce language (spoken or written). A person with expressive aphasia will exhibit effortful speech. Speech may only include important content words and leave out insignificant words, like "the". This is known as "telegraphic speech". The 2021 edition of ICD-10-CM I69.320 became effective on October 1, 2020. Se hela listan på icdlist.com The ICD-10-CM code I69.320 might also be used to specify conditions or terms like aphasia as late effect of cerebrovascular accident, aphasia as late effect of cerebrovascular disease, aphasia due to and following embolic cerebrovascular accident, aphasia due to and following hemorrhagic cerebrovascular accident or aphasia due to and following ischemic cerebrovascular accident.
